Obituary – William Earl Hooks (1941-2022)

William Earl Hooks born June 9, 1941 was a follower of Christ as well as a devoted husband and father. William enjoyed quiet country living and the cowboy way of life. His hobbies included gardening, farming, watching westerns and bull riding, spending time with family and eating homemade pies in his man-cave.

William leaves behind to cherish his memory four daughters: Sherri Hooks, Rhonda Campbell, Melissa Wright and husband Keith, Carla Wise and husband Bill; one son, Steven Hooks; three brothers, Lonnie Hooks, Eldon Hooks and Carl Hooks; one sister, Velma Thompson and a host of grandkids and great grandkids

He was preceded in death by his parents Warren A. Hooks and Dolpha Lindsey Hooks; wife, the love of his life, Marilyn Beaty Hooks; son, Jesse Lee Hooks; grandson, Dustin Lee Hooks; one brother, Jearld Hooks and two sisters, Geniva Dunnaway and Lucille Dunnaway.

A private family celebration of life will be held at a later date. Arrangements and cremation are being entrusted to the Heritage Memorial Funeral Home & Crematory in Waldron, Arkansas.
